Get in TouchThe Mazda repair market in the Cabin John area is characterized by high-quality, independent specialists rather than a high volume of general mechanics. Due to the affluent and educated demographic of the region, customer expectations for service quality and technical expertise are very high. This has fostered a competitive environment where the top shops distinguish themselves through specialization, certifications (ASE Master Technicians are common), and superior customer service. **Average Quality:** The top-tier independent shops consistently deliver quality that meets or exceeds dealership standards, often at a 20-30% lower cost. **Competition Level:** Moderate to high among specialists. While there are many general repair shops, only a handful possess the specific diagnostic tools and proprietary knowledge for advanced Mazda systems like i-ACTIV AWD and Mazda Connect. **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ates are in the upper tier for the region, typically ranging from $140 to $180 per hour, reflecting the high skill level and overhead. Parts are sourced from both OEM suppliers and reputable aftermarket manufacturers, providing customers with options for cost and performance.

Cabin John's mix of highway commuting and stop-and-go traffic on River Road can accelerate wear on Mazda brakes and batteries. Models like the CX-5 and Mazda3 also commonly require attention for infotainment system glitches and, in older models, potential rust prevention due to Maryland's variable climate.

For complex computer/electrical issues or warranty work, the dealership may be necessary. However, for most routine maintenance, brakes, suspension, and exhaust repairs, a trusted local independent shop in the Cabin John/Potomac area often provides more personalized service and competitive pricing without the drive to a distant dealership.
Given Cabin John's higher cost of living, expect to pay a premium. A synthetic oil change for a Mazda typically ranges from $75-$110, while a front brake pad replacement can cost $250-$400 per axle. Always request a detailed, written estimate upfront from local shops to avoid surprises.
